    Subject[PATCH 7/9] Add documentation for extra boot parameters
    Date

    Once all patches are applied, two new command-line parameters exist -
    kernelcore and noeasyrclm. This patch adds the necessary documentation.

    + kernelcore=nn[KMG] [KNL,IA-32,PPC] On the x86 and ppc64, this
    + parameter specifies the amount of memory usable
    + by the kernel and places the rest in an EasyRclm
    + zone. The EasyRclm zone is used for the allocation
    + of pages on behalf of a process and for HugeTLB
    + pages. On ppc64, it is likely that memory sections
    + on this zone can be offlined. Note that allocations
    + like PTEs-from-HighMem still use the HighMem zone
    + if it exists, and the Normal zone if it does not.

    + noeasyrclm [IA-32,PPC] If kernelcore= is specified, the default
    + zone to add memory to for IA-32 and PPC is EasyRclm. If
    + this is undesirable, noeasyrclm can be specified to
    + force the adding of memory on IA-32 to ZONE_HIGHMEM
    + and to ZONE_DMA on PPC. This is desirable when the
    + EasyRclm zone is setup as a "soft" area for HugeTLB
    + pages to be allocated from to give the chance for
    + administrators to grow the reserved number of Huge
    + pages when the system has been running for some time.
